cc-tracking/log.md
2018-05-29 11:45:07 +01:00

314 lines
7.0 KiB
Markdown

## Log ##
##### 2018-03-19 // Monday #####
**[BRIDGE_592](https://comcarde.atlassian.net/browse/BRIDGE-592)** Use validated `req.swagger.params.body.value` not unvalidated `req.body` in controllers
##### 2018-03-20 // Tuesday #####
Continuing and finishing BRIDGE_592
##### 2018-03-21 // Wednesday #####
Started working on BRIDGE_588: Updating e2e tests using the new testing helpers.
##### 2018-03-22 // Thursday #####
Continuing and finishing BRIDGE_588
updated pay-to-stored-worldpay-account.e2e.spec.js to use the new testing helper.
Tests finally past
##### 2018-03-23 // Friday #####
Started looking at BRIDGE-619, the main story for generating aa receive code.
Creating swagger end point for receivecode
Creating tests for receivecode
---
##### 2018-03-26 // Monday #####
Fixed a few issues with receivecodes stub.
Returning the 502 code required {info, code}
Recommitted, and merged
##### 2018-03-27 // Tuesday #####
BRIDGE-641 Make sure everything works as expected
Worked through the acceptance criteria and documented all results.
##### 2018-03-28 // Wednesday #####
BRIDGE-641 - Redo acceptance critereia tests on dev?
BRIDGE-646 - Start Implement for Bridge-643 'As a User I want to be able to redeem a receivecode with a new credit/debit card'
Started writing redeem.spec.js
##### 2018-03-29 // Thursday #####
BRIDGE-646 - Continuing with this item, finishing the tests.
*DONE* BRIDGE-641 - Redo acceptance criteria tests on dev. I have login and db details now.
##### 2018-03-30 // Friday #####
BRIDGE-646 - Starting E2E tests for using a receivecode with a new credit/debit card, expanding other tests
---
##### 2018-04-02 // Monday #####
BRIDGE-646 - Plugged my code into the work by John from BRIDGE-644
Updated tests to work with this merged code
Updated code to work with the new renaming Expiry work from Richard
##### 2018-04-03 // Tuesday #####
*DONE* Finally merged the code for BRIDGE-646. Task moved to done
*DONE* Picked up BRIDGE-647 Make sure everything works as expected
*DONE* Picked up BRIDGE-749 No compliance log entry for this story, updated confluence [https://comcarde.atlassian.net/wiki/spaces/TA/pages/96108550/Make+a+Worldpay+payment+using+a+receivecode+and+Payment+Instrument+Payment+Details+POST+payments+receivecode]
##### 2018-04-04 // Wednesday #####
Sprint planning
##### 2018-04-05 // Thursday #####
Writing user story and tasks for Cancelling RTPs - BRIDGE-779
Started BRIDGE-760 - Swagger definition
##### 2018-04-06 // Friday #####
*DONE* BRIDGE-760 - Swagger definition
Started BRIDGE-764 - E2E Test of swagger spec
---
##### 2018-04-09 // Monday #####
BRIDGE-764 - E2E Test of swagger spec
Started BRIDGE-796 - Create a robust getByQuery
##### 2018-04-10 // Tuesday #####
*DONE* Continuing with BRIDGE-796
*DONE* Started BRIDGE-798 - Swagger response example values do not match actual
Continued BRIDGE-764 now that BRIDGE0796, BRIDGE-798 are complete
##### 2018-04-11 // Wednesday #####
*DONE* BRIDGE-764 - E2E tests for RPT list
Created story and tasks for BRIDGE-813 - As a system, I want my receivables objects to be identified as such
Created story and tasks for BRIDGE-867 - As an operator, I want to list all ATPs related to my receivable RTP
Created story and tasks for BRIDGE-857 - As a user I want to list all ATPs related to my payable RTP
##### 2018-04-12 // Thursday #####
*DONE* Started BRIDGE-800 - Swagger def
Started BRIDGE-801 - E2E Tests of Swagger Def
##### 2018-04-13 // Friday #####
*DONE* BRIDGE-801 - E2E Tests of Swagger Def
Started BRIDGE-858 - Update swagger def
---
##### 2018-04-16 // Monday #####
*DONE* BRIDGE-858 - Update swagger def
##### 2018-04-17 // Tuesday #####
Started BRIDGE-860 - E2E tests for swagger
*DONE* Started BRIDGE-885 - Swagger UI for list returns a single ATP.
##### 2018-04-18 // Wednesday #####
Sprint planning
BRIDGE-885 - Swagger UI for list returns a single ATP.
*DONE* Started BRIDGE-837 - Update swagger def
Fixed small issue with BRIDGE-868
##### 2018-04-19 // Thursday #####
Started BRIDGE-838 - E2E tests for swagger
Started BRIDGE-844 - Update swagger def
##### 2018-04-20 // Friday #####
*DONE* BRIDGE-838 - E2E tests for swagger
Started BRIDGE-838 - Implementation
Started BRIDGE-822 - As a user I want to pay an RTP in full (using stored or new instrument)
---
##### 2018-04-23 // Monday #####
Ill
##### 2018-04-24 // Tuesday #####
*DONE* BRIDGE-860 - e2e test swagger
*DONE* Started BRIDGE-877 - Spelling mistake in "Merhcant" error message
*DONE* Started BRIDGE-901 - Unit test decrypt-card.spec.js sometimes fails due to MS difference
##### 2018-04-25 // Wednesday #####
Started BRODGE-895 - INVESTIGATION: check if TTL query deletions can be ignored based on another property
##### 2018-04-26 // Thursday #####
Ill
##### 2018-04-27 // Friday #####
Ill
---
##### 2018-04-30 // Monday #####
Started BRIDGE-922 - Swagger E2E tests
##### 2018-05-01 // Tuesday #####
*DONE* BRIDGE-922 - Swagger E2E tests
##### 2018-05-02 // Wednesday #####
Sprint Planning
Started BRIDGE-1001 - processorResponse inconsistent location
##### 2018-04-03 // Thursday #####
BRIDGE-1001 - processorResponse inconsistent location
##### 2018-04-04 // Friday #####
*DONE* BRIDGE-1001 - processorResponse inconsistent location
Started BRIDGE-923 - Implementation
Started BRIDGE-1027 processorResponse not being populated on error
---
##### 2018-05-07 // Monday #####
*DONE* BRIDGE-1027 processorResponse not being populated on error
##### 2018-05-08 // Tuesday #####
Started BRIDGE-923 - Implementation
##### 2018-05-09 // Wednesday #####
BRIDGE-923 - Implementation
##### 2018-05-10 // Thursday #####
Commited BRIDGE-923 - Implementation
##### 2018-05-11 // Friday #####
Holiday
---
##### 2018-05-15 // Monday #####
Holiday
##### 2018-05-16 // Tuesday #####
Started BRIDGE-970 - E2E Swagger tests
##### 2018-05-17 // Wednesday #####
Sprint planning
BRIDGE-973 - Make sure it works
##### 2018-05-18 // Thursday #####
BRIDGE-973 - Make sure it work
Started THX-1138 - Rule can be confirmed with different user / different payee instrument
##### 2018-05-19 // Friday #####
*DONE* BRIDGE-1138 - Rule can be confirmed with different user / different payee instrument
*DONE* BRIDGE-973 - Make sure it work
---
##### 2018-05-21 // Monday #####
BRIDGE-1162 - metaData appears to be RulesTriggerData
Started BRIDGE-1163 - Add description to rule
##### 2018-05-22 // Tuesday #####
*DONE* BRIDGE-1162 - metaData appears to be RulesTriggerData
*DONE* BRIDGE-1163 - Add description to rule
##### 2018-05-23 // Wednesday #####
*DONE* BRIDGE-1165 - Wiki not updated
Started BRIDGE-906 Request Id should implemented in the Activity Log
##### 2018-05-24 // Thursday #####
BRIDGE-906 Request Id should implemented in the Activity Log
##### 2018-05-25 // Friday #####
*DONE* BRIDGE-906 Request Id should implemented in the Activity Log
---
##### 2018-05-28 // Monday #####
Working with Docker to build services for Postgres, Redis and some other containers
##### 2018-05-29 // Tuesday #####
Continuing with the docker work